How do you write a television ad?

Television ads are created by advertising agency copywriters. To become a copywriter, write sample ads for products, called spec ads, and contact Creative Directors at the ad agencies and ask them for the permission to submit your spec ads as a writing sample for future employment.

When did roman officially recognized Christianity?

If you mean an official religion, Christianity was made a legitimate religion in 313 AD after the Edict of Milan.
